Ileocecal Valve: Regulating Intestinal Content Flow

The ileocecal valve, a crucial junction between the small intestine and colon, is responsible for regulating the flow of intestinal contents. Anatomically situated where the ileum meets the colon, the ileocecal valve prevents backflow from the colon into the small intestine and facilitates the delivery of partially digested material to the large intestine for further processing. Its structure consists of two muscular lips, which close under pressure, forming a barrier that maintains the integrity of the digestive tract. Functionally, the ileocecal valve also plays a vital role in preventing bacterial overgrowth in the small intestine by limiting the retrograde passage of colonic bacteria.

The Cecum: A Spacious Welcome Center for Digesta

The cecum, located at the beginning of the large intestine, is a spacious pouch that welcomes digesta (partially digested food) from the small intestine. Imagine it as a cozy waiting room where digesta can rest and prepare for its next adventure in the colon. The cecum’s walls are lined with absorbent tissues that help extract water and electrolytes from the digesta, making it thicker and more compact for its journey through the colon.

The Ileocecal Valve: A Silent Guardian

Connecting the ileum (the last part of the small intestine) to the cecum, the ileocecal valve acts as a one-way gatekeeper. It prevents digesta from flowing back into the small intestine, ensuring an orderly progression through the digestive tract. This valve is a critical checkpoint, maintaining the integrity of the digestive system and preventing complications like bacterial overgrowth in the small intestine.

Clinical Significance: When Things Go Awry

In rare cases, the ileocecal valve can malfunction, leading to either stenosis (narrowing) or incompetence (leaking). These conditions can cause abdominal pain, constipation, or diarrhea. Thankfully, these conditions can usually be diagnosed through imaging tests like barium enemas or CT scans, and treatment options include surgery, medications, or lifestyle modifications.

Ileocecal Valve Stenosis: The Poop Blocker

Imagine trying to push a watermelon through a tiny drinking straw. That’s kind of what happens when your ileocecal valve gets narrowed, causing a condition called ileocecal valve stenosis.

What’s the Ileocecal Valve Anyway?

The ileocecal valve is like a bouncer at the party that’s your digestive system. It stands at the entrance to your colon, making sure only the right stuff gets in. But when it gets too narrow, it’s like a grumpy bouncer who refuses to let anything pass, causing a massive backup in your plumbing.

Causes of Ileocecal Valve Stenosis:

  • Radiation therapy: The powerful beams of radiation can damage the tissue of the ileocecal valve, leading to scarring and narrowing.
  • Crohn’s disease: This inflammatory bowel disease can cause inflammation and swelling in the ileocecal region, narrowing the valve.
  • Tuberculosis: This bacterial infection can also damage the ileocecal valve, leading to stenosis.

Symptoms of Ileocecal Valve Stenosis:

  • Abdominal pain and cramping: As your digested food gets stuck, it can cause painful pressure in your belly.
  • Constipation: With the valve acting like a stubborn bouncer, it becomes difficult for poop to pass through, leading to infrequent bowel movements.
  • Diarrhea: Paradoxically, the backup of food can actually cause watery diarrhea, especially after consuming certain foods.
  • Nausea and vomiting: The pressure from the stuck food can trigger nausea and vomiting.

Treatment Options for Ileocecal Valve Stenosis:

  • Medications: Certain medications can help relax the muscles of the ileocecal valve, allowing for better flow.
  • Dilatation: Your doctor may use a special balloon to gently stretch and widen the valve.
  • Surgery: In severe cases, surgery may be necessary to remove the narrowed section of the valve.

The Troublemaker in Your Gut: Understanding Ileocecal Valve Incompetence

Imagine a bouncer at the entrance to a club, making sure only the right people get in. That’s what the ileocecal valve is to our intestines – it controls what passes from the small intestine into the large intestine. But sometimes, this poor bouncer gets a little too loose, letting uninvited guests crash the party. That’s called ileocecal valve incompetence.

What’s the Problem?

When the ileocecal valve is incompetent, it’s like a leaky faucet, allowing fluids and bacteria from the large intestine to back up into the small intestine. This can lead to a whole host of digestive problems, like:

  • Diarrhea: The extra fluid and bacteria in the small intestine can make you need to run to the bathroom more often.
  • Abdominal pain and cramping: The backup can cause bloating and discomfort.
  • Loss of appetite and weight: The digestive upset can make it hard to enjoy your food and keep weight on.
  • Fatigue and weakness: Constant digestive issues can drain your energy levels.

The Usual Suspects: Causes

So, what causes this mischievous valve to go rogue?

  • Age: As we get older, our valves can get a little weaker.
  • Surgery: If you’ve had abdominal surgery, it can damage the valve.
  • Inflammation: Diseases like Crohn’s disease can cause inflammation in the intestines, weakening the valve.
  • Infections: Some infections can mess with the valve’s normal function.
  • Pregnancy: The hormonal changes of pregnancy can relax the valve.

Diagnosis Dilemma: Finding the Leaky Valve

To diagnose ileocecal valve incompetence, your doctor might use a barium enema or a computed tomography (CT) scan. These tests can show the flow of fluids and any structural abnormalities in the valve.

Treatment Options: Fixing the Loose Lips

Once diagnosed, there are a few ways to tame this rebellious valve:

  • Surgery: In severe cases, surgery may be needed to tighten or replace the valve.
  • Medications: Drugs like loperamide can help slow down diarrhea and reduce abdominal pain.
  • Lifestyle Modifications: Making changes to your diet, like eating fiber-rich foods and avoiding caffeine and alcohol, can help manage symptoms.
